#d831c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d831c4 is composed of 84.7% red, 19.2%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 9.3%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 307.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 52%. #d831c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#b10089.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d831c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d831c4 has RGB values of R:216, G:49,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.09,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14168516.

Shades and Tints of #d831c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080208 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d831c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d7c8b is the less saturated color, while #fe0be1 is the most saturated one.
